May 1st - CLHC girls play in Womens Vets! Sunday 30th April saw Leicestershire put a Women’s Vets team into the regional competition for the first time in many years. A mixture of players from both the Women’s and Mixed game came together and fought their way valiantly to the final. Staffordshire, the long term holders of the title, boasted a number of ex England and GB internationals but not to be outdone the girls fought to keep the score level at one each after a goal from Ali Goodyear at half time. Player of the game Liz Tabrum who kindly took the keepers pads pulled several brilliant saves off but after one slightly dubious strike on a PC (height) and a fantastic laser shot just inside the far post eventually the girls had to surrender to their opponents three to one.
